Premium Macro Lenses for Internal Component Detail

Selecting the right premium macro lens dramatically increases sharpness across the frame, allowing subtle traces on silicon and fiberglass to remain legible. High quality lenses maintain color accuracy under controlled studio lighting, which is essential for accurate brand representation.

When evaluating glass performance, prioritize flatness of field and minimal barrel distortion at close distances. These traits help technical illustrations stay true to real world dimensions, which matters for repair content and engineering archives.

Studio Lighting Techniques for Component Interiors

Strategic placement of diffused strobes and continuous lights reveals depth on heatsink fins and around densely packed VRM modules. A combination of hard and soft sources balances texture with color fidelity, producing images that feel both technical and premium.

Using black backgrounds and controlled spill minimizes distractions, directing attention to traces, solder joints, and branding details. Careful positioning of light modifiers also reduces glare on protective coatings and metallic surfaces.

Color Calibration and Post Processing Workflow

Consistent color calibration from capture to export ensures that subtle heatsink color shifts and PCB layer tones remain predictable across devices. Professionals use X‑Rite or Datacolor targets in every shoot to anchor white point and neutral gray balance.

In editing, non destructive adjustments preserve highlight detail on metal edges while recovering shadow information from densely packed components. Careful noise reduction protects fine labeling, so documentation stays readable at both thumbnail and full size.

Optimizing File Management and Delivery Formats

A structured folder hierarchy, including project name, component type, and capture date, keeps large libraries of internal pc component images easy to navigate. Unique file names and embedded metadata prevent confusion when multiple engineers access the same asset set.

For web galleries, intelligent compression retains edge clarity on labels and heatsink fins, while high resolution TIFF or DNG originals support archival and future retouching. Consistent export presets simplify handoff to technical writers, marketing teams, and localization workflows.

How do I choose the right resolution for print versus web when showcasing hardware interiors?

For print catalog covers and large format displays, target 300 pixels per inch at the final size, which usually means 6000 pixels or wider. Web focused galleries can use 2000 to 3000 pixels on the long edge to balance sharpness and loading speed.

Are premium photo images of internal components useful for technical documentation and repair guides?

Yes, these images highlight component labels, connector orientations, and PCB layouts, making them ideal for manuals, teardown articles, and service documentation where clarity is essential.

What lighting setups work best for minimizing reflections on modern GPU coolers and heat spreaders?

Soft, diffused key lights positioned at a slight angle reduce hot spots, while a low power rim light from behind defines edges. Adding a matte surface beneath and around the card cuts stray reflections that can confuse the viewer.

How can I ensure consistent colors across a large series of hardware component shots?

Use a calibrated camera with a fixed lighting environment, shoot in RAW, and include a color reference card in the first frame of each batch. Apply the same tone curve and white balance adjustments across the set during post processing.
